Concrete cutting services involve the use of specialized equipment to make precise cuts in concrete surfaces. These services are essential for various construction, renovation, and demolition projects, allowing for the creation of openings, removal of damaged sections, or modifications to existing structures. Contractors utilize tools such as saws, drills, and wire cutters to perform cuts with accuracy and efficiency, minimizing damage to surrounding areas and ensuring the structural integrity of the remaining concrete.
These services address common problems such as installing new windows or doors in concrete walls, creating access points for plumbing or electrical systems, and removing deteriorated or unwanted sections of concrete. They are also vital for preparing surfaces for overlays, upgrades, or new installations. By providing clean and precise cuts, concrete cutting services help prevent unnecessary damage and reduce the need for extensive repairs, making them a practical solution for both residential and commercial projects.
Properties that typically utilize concrete cutting services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, residential homes, and public infrastructure. Commercial properties often require cuts for installing HVAC systems, elevators, or signage. Industrial sites may need precise cuts for machinery access or structural modifications. Residential properties benefit from concrete cutting during basement renovations, driveway expansions, or patio installations. Public infrastructure projects, such as roadwork and bridge repairs, also rely heavily on concrete cutting to facilitate maintenance and upgrades.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Cutting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Burlington,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Perimeter Cutting - The cost for perimeter concrete cutting typically ranges from $2 to $4 per linear foot. For example, cutting a 50-foot perimeter may cost between $100 and $200 depending on the complexity of the job.
Wall and Partition Cuts - Expect prices to vary from $10 to $20 per square foot for wall or partition cuts. A standard interior wall cut in a commercial space might cost around $150 to $300 depending on thickness and accessibility.
Concrete Removal and Demolition - Removal services usually fall within $3 to $8 per square foot. For instance, demolishing a small concrete slab of 200 square feet could cost approximately $600 to $1,600.
Core Drilling - Core drilling services often range from $10 to $30 per inch of diameter. Drilling a 6-inch hole in a concrete slab might cost between $60 and $180 depending on location and depth.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What equipment is used for concrete cutting? Contractors typically use specialized tools such as saws with diamond blades, wall saws, and core drills to perform precise cuts.
Are there different methods of concrete cutting? Yes, methods vary including dry cutting, wet cutting, and wire sawing, chosen based on the project specifics and location.
